Kathmandu: The Director General of the Commerce Department of Xinjiang Autonomous Region of China, Chen Jung, and the Consul General of Nepal in Lhasa, Laxmi Prasad Niraula have held a meeting latter’s office.

According to the Consulate General of Nepal, in Lhasa, during the meeting on Monday, they discussed various issues including relations between the two countries as well as business, commerce, transit, trade fair and trade facilitation committee meetings.

Stating that the two countries have historic relations, Consul General Niraula extended gratitude for China’s continuous support to Nepal. He expressed the belief that Nepal will get such type of support in the days to come as well.

Lauding the role played by the Consulate General of Nepal to strengthen relations between the two countries, Director General Chen said China was always ready to support in strengthening relations between the two countries and in Nepal’s development.

In the meeting, both sides agreed to further strengthen Nepal-China trade, commerce and transit sector as well as to take initiatives to export Nepal’s agro products to China.

Likewise, commitments were made to take initiatives to resolve problems seen in check points, developing physical infrastructures there, exchanging visits, participating trade fairs and festivals to be organized in both countries and moving ahead in a coordinative manner for people’s welfare, added the Consulate General of Nepal.
